                                                                                                                                                                                                                    I constantly check retailmenot.com for discounts, Amazon for “used like new” items, ebay, craigslist, overstock.com and a plain, old Google search in shopping…those are my tricks to finding deals.  Build.com has been a great resource and I can generally get 5-10% off there.  We also travel to architectural salvage and builder outlet stores in the Minneapolis metro.  What are your tricks to getting amazing deals?
